An exciting opportunity to join Close Brothers through their credit modelling journey. The role will involve managing existing statistical models and developing new models, understanding new and existing data sources and ensuring model compliance against regulatory standards.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Play a key role in the design, development, implementation and maintenance of IFRS9 Credit Risk models, leading specific defined pieces.
- Take ownership for the delivery of individual model development and maintenance tasks, anticipating constraints and risks to plans and taking mitigating actions.
- Act as a modelling expert throughout the development lifecycle with all stakeholders; be recognised as a consistent source of business insight through modelling solutions.
WE WOULD LOVE TO HEAR FROM YOU IF YOU HAVE:
- Experience in the development of IFRS9 credit risk models in banking, ideally including scorecards or PD/EAD/LGD models.
- Knowledge of credit risk management techniques.
- Experienced in the extraction and manipulation of data to support risk model development and modelling software tools (e.g. SAS, Python, R) for developing predictive model suites, including on large datasets or time series of data.
IT IS NOT ESSENTIAL BUT IT WOULD BE GREAT IF YOU:
- A degree in a numerate subject with knowledge of advanced statistical and analytical techniques.
